While shepherds watched their flocks by night Music: Cornish gallery hymn Voicing: SATB Words: Nahum Tate, 1700 first appeared in Tate and Bradys Psalter. While shepherds watched their flocks by night, all seated on the ground, the angel of the Lord came down, and glory shone around, and glory shone around.
